Cerebral palsy is a severe illness that requires a lifetime of treatment. It can trigger various mental and physical challenges in children. It's not curable, but families can receive compensation for medical expenses and other costs associated with their child's illness.

Lawyers for cerebral palsy are able to file the claim on behalf of the family, and also represent them in court. They can also negotiate a settlement to avoid a trial.

Unfortunately, a large number of cases of cerebral palsy result by preventable medical errors during labor and birth. A qualified Cerebral Palsy lawyer can help you determine if an error in medical care caused your child's CP and make a claim within the statute of limitation.

When you are evaluating lawyers look for a firm which has a proven track record in medical malpractice claims. Examine the size of the firm and how long it has been operating. Find out the number of wins, including significant ones, and the number of settlements. Also, you can find out whether the attorney has an expert in medical practice to assist you in your case.

A medical malpractice claim for CP must show that a healthcare provider or hospital breached their obligation to care for your child and that the breach directly led to the injury. The injury will have a negative impact on your child's quality of life for example, severe physical impacts and cognitive thinking challenges.

A legal team that has experience in CP cases can assist you get financial compensation to meet your child's expenses. There are many situations where legal representation is required. A lawyer with cerebral palsy could help parents pursue the financial compensation their child needs for his condition if negligence by a medical professional played a role in the injury.

These cases are extremely complex and involve several parties. They also require a thorough investigation. It is crucial to choose an attorney with an established track record of success in this field. One method to evaluate the degree of experience is to ask the firm for references from clients who have been with them in the past and information on settlements and trial verdicts.

A Cerebral Palsy Attorney can assist families file a lawsuit in order to receive compensation for expenses for medical expenses including pain and suffering as well as other damages. A lawsuit can take months or even years to start. It is crucial to select a lawyer who is willing to work on contingency basis and will not charge upfront costs or demand any payments until they have obtained a judgment or settlement for their client.
